javascript - Bagaimana untuk menukar gambar terakhir kepada gambar pertama dalam karusel yang lancar?
習慣沉默
習慣沉默 2017-05-16 13:42:50
0
2
678
<script>
    var next = document.getElementById("next");
    var prev = document.getElementById("prev");
    var ul = document.getElementsByTagName("ul")[0];
    var li = document.getElementsByTagName("li");
    var x=0;
    next.onclick = function(){
        x = x -289;
        ul.style.transform="translate3d("+x+"px,0,0)";    
    }
    prev.onclick = function(){
        x = x +289;
        ul.style.transform="translate3d("+x+"px,0,0)";
    }
</script>
習慣沉默
習慣沉默

membalas semua(2)
大家讲道理

Anda boleh menyalin yang pertama dan meletakkannya di hujung. Contohnya: 123451
Apabila karusel mencapai 1 terakhir, kembalikan keseluruhan imej karusel kepada keadaan asalnya.

大家讲道理

Klon imej karusel kepada imej yang sama. (cth: (Gambar 1 Gambar 2 Gambar 3) (Gambar 1 Gambar 2 Gambar 3))

Apabila gambar bergerak ke nombor siri 1, tentukan sama ada terdapat elemen sebelumnya Jika ia tidak menggerakkan keseluruhan tatal ke hadapan, kemudian lakukan karusel, jika tidak ia akan menjadi karusel secara langsung (dalam kes ini, perhatikan. nilai kiri kedudukan) Tukar dahulu kemudian)

Begitu juga apabila beralih ke gambar terakhir

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an